what is the min credit score to buy a house?
620 or higherConventional Loan Requirements It’s recommended you have a credit score of 620 or higher when you apply for a conventional loan. If your score is below 620, lenders either won’t be able to approve your loan or may be required to offer you a higher interest rate, which can result in higher monthly payments.May 26, 2022

What is the minimum score for an FHA loan?
580Minimum FHA loan credit score requirement The minimum credit score to qualify for an FHA loan is 580 with a down payment of 3.5 percent. If you can bump up your down payment to at least 10 percent, you can have a credit score as low as 500 and still qualify.FHA Credit Score Requirements – Bankratehttps://www.bankrate.com › mortgages › fha-credit-requir…https://www.bankrate.com › mortgages › fha-credit-requir…

When buying a house do they look at both credit scores?
When applying jointly, lenders use the lowest credit score of the two borrowers. So, if your median score is a 780 but your partner’s is a 620, lenders will base interest rates off that lower score. This is when it might make more sense to apply on your own.How Do Co-Borrowers’ Credit Scores Affect a Home Purchase? – Zillowhttps://www.zillow.com › blog › joint-mortgage-credit-sc…https://www.zillow.com › blog › joint-mortgage-credit-sc…
